Paris Hilton Blasts 'Perv Paparazzi' for Taking Her Topless Pics
Celebrity

The socialite takes aim at the snapper on her Twitter page, writing 'You never know when some perv paparazzi may be lurking and hiding on a fishing boat in the middle of the ocean.'

AceShowbiz - Paris Hilton has lashed out at a paparazzo who snapped her sunbathing topless on a boat off the coast of Italy, branding the photographer a "perv". The socialite is currently holidaying in Europe and she set sail on a luxury yacht off the island of Sardinia at the weekend.

But she was caught out when she stripped off her bikini top and was captured on camera by a cheeky snapper, prompting Hilton to blast the paparazzo for his shady tactics. Taking to her Twitter account, she rages, "Note to Self - Beware. You never know when some perv paparazzi may be lurking and hiding on a fishing boat in the middle of the ocean."

It's the latest controversy to upset her vacation - Hilton was questioned by police in South Africa after a member of her entourage was caught smoking pot at a soccer game, and the hotel heiress was stopped at an airport on the French island of Corsica on Friday, July 16 when cops allegedly found her in possession of the drug.

She laughed off the reports and insisted she had not been arrested on either occasion, stating "Just to put an end to these rumors. The stories saying I have been arrested are completely false! I am having the best vacation of my life! What an amazing summer! I feel so blessed and grateful for everything. I Love Life!! Now let's move on and everyone focus and enjoy their own summer time! Love you guys!"
